The heart of cinematic storytelling has always been tethered to the human pulse, and few genres capture that rhythm as effectively as romantic drama. At its core, romantic drama and entertainment represent the intersection of our deepest desires and our most complex emotional realities. It is a genre that doesn’t just show us love; it explores the friction, the sacrifice, and the evolution of the human spirit when it becomes entangled with another.

You can have the best script in the world, but without "the spark," a romantic drama falls flat. Casting is the secret sauce of entertainment. When two actors manage to convey a decade of history with a single look, the audience isn't just watching a movie; they’re experiencing a vicarious thrill. 3. Atmosphere and Aesthetics
